1 DescriptionJOB SUMMARY
This position supports the building maintenance program to ensure buildings on campus are maintained in a safe and attractive manner year round. This position will provide general carpentry support to campus buildings and customers.Employment Type:
Full-time (1.0 FTE), Benefits-Eligible, Non-Exempt (Hourly)Wage Range:
$20-$28 MAINRESPONSIBILITIES
Perform general carpentry work and installation involved in any repair and remodel needs for all campus buildings and do so in an effective and efficient manner Conduct general painting and repair work involved in building, remodeling and repairing all campus buildings, furnishings and equipment Collaborate with Lead Carpenter on daily work orders to ensure the completion of assigned projects Prepare cost estimates and make recommendations for appropriate levels of quality based on anticipated useful life Apply systematic program for repairs, replacements, re-key process, and carpentry related needs across campus Operate and maintain equipment and tools to ensure that it is kept in good working order and is used safely to accomplish assigned tasks Assist other departments within Facilities and provide back-up to the Set-Up Operations Coordinator, when needed Expand technical abilities by attending training courses and seminars, when available, and remain open to changing job responsibilities and procedures to maintain a high level of task completion and performance Maintain a clean and orderly work environment according to OSHA standards in order to minimize safety hazards and accidents Attend training courses on OSHA right to know, fire extinguish use and other safety related matters All other duties as assigned PrerequisitesMIN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
High School Diploma or Equivalent 3+ years general painting, wall covering, wood and metal finishing, and drywall surface finishing Ability to recognize and apply proper procedures to decorate and protect all types of surfaces (wood, steel, concrete, brick, plaster, etc.). Knowledge and experience in use and safety requirements for rigging, sand blasting and painting equipment and supplies Strong mechanical aptitude Must be able to lift 75 poundsPRE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
Ability to operate heavy equipment on an emergency back-up basis for snow removal and on an occasional basis for unloading freightWORKING ENVIRONMENT
Required to enter private areas such as student dorms and bathrooms Exposure to outside weather conditions year-round Exposure to petroleum based chemicals such as solvents, finishes, adhesives, lubricants, and cleaners Exposure to dust and noise (75% of time) Operates hazardous equipment Regular duties involve moderate to heavy physical effort Works on ladders and scaffolds, with a maximum height of up to 60 feet Provide on-call support and services for campus impacted weather conditions, as needed Overtime may be necessary at various times throughout the yearOther Job Posting Details
